The purpose of the water heater ball valve is to control the flow of water into and out of the water heater. It functions by using a spherical ball with a hole in it to regulate the flow of water through the valve. This valve is essential in the overall operation of a water heater system as it allows for the proper filling and draining of the tank, as well as for maintenance and repairs.

Friction in mechanical systems can be reduced by using lubricants, polishing surfaces, and using ball bearings or rollers. These methods help to minimize the resistance between moving parts, leading to improved efficiency in the system.
